Job Summary

The Treasury and Tax Manager is responsible for overseeing cash management, corporate liquidity, treasury operations, and tax compliance activities. This role supports strategic financial decision-making by monitoring cash positions, managing banking relationships and systems, preparing financial analyses and tax schedules, researching tax regulations, and ensuring timely and accurate reporting. The ideal candidate possesses strong analytical skills, advanced Excel proficiency, and a solid foundation in accounting, tax, and treasury management principles.

Key Responsibilities

Treasury Operations:

  • Cash Positioning: Determine daily cash balances and coordinate necessary bank transfers to ensure adequate operational liquidity.
  • Bank Administration: Maintain online banking portals, update user permissions, and open or close corporate accounts.
  • Liquidity Forecasting: Assist in preparing weekly and monthly cash flow forecasts to support working capital management.
  • Risk Support: Compile financial data to assist senior management in identifying foreign exchange and interest rate risks.

Tax Compliance & Reporting:

  • Tax Filing Support: Gather financial data and prepare preliminary schedules for federal, state, and local tax returns.
  • Exemption Certificates: Manage, update, and track sales and use tax exemption certificates across various jurisdictions.
  • Audit Assistance: Organize financial records, ledgers, and transaction histories requested by internal or external auditors.
  • Tax Research: Research shifts in local tax codes or international regulations to evaluate potential corporate impact.

Qualifications

  • Education: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or a related field.
  • Experience: 1 to 3 years of corporate accounting, corporate treasury, or tax compliance experience.
  • Technical Skills: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el (VLOOKUPs, pivot tables, and data modeling formulas).
  • System Familiarity: Prior exposure to ERP systems (such as SAP or Oracle) or Treasury Management Systems (TMS) is highly preferred.
  • Core Skills: High attention to detail, strong data reconciliation skills, and the ability to manage competing project deadlines.
